It all began with a conviction shared by Élise and David: no one should remain in the shadows for want of a helping hand. AWAKEN DESTINY is a Belgian private foundation that funds and supports projects carried out in Cameroon by AWAKEN DESTINY, an independent Cameroonian association. Food, water, schooling, empowerment — a non-political foundation, born of a personal commitment before becoming collective.

Our mission

Promote equality and dignity for disadvantaged people — children, widows, orphans, families, and communities.

In Yaoundé, that takes the shape of a secured meal, a school notebook, or a sewing machine that becomes an income. We believe every person carries within them the capacity to change their destiny — our role is to give them the concrete means to do so.

When communities regain control of their lives, they create a better future for themselves and their loved ones. We work closely with local partners to ensure our actions are effective and lasting — for sustainable development, environmental protection, and social justice.

Our support currently focuses on Cameroon in Central Africa, with a much broader ambition: to become a force for positive change across the continent and beyond — the foundation funding, the partner association implementing.

Élise Ebokolo

Vice President of the foundation, originally from Cameroon, Élise knows well the realities and challenges facing her country's people. With a Master's degree in Finance & Accounting from Douala and significant experience in social and humanitarian aid, she co-founded AWAKEN DESTINY in 2024 with her husband. Her goal: to provide effective support to people in need—not only in Cameroon, but beyond its borders. She has a particular passion for education.

Education for the most disadvantaged is a major concern for AWAKEN DESTINY. In this area, our goal is to implement projects that give out-of-school, idle, or disoriented young people the knowledge and skills they need to achieve better economic, social, or cultural integration—and reconnect with the community they come from.

David Herreman

President of AWAKEN DESTINY, David co-founded the foundation with his wife, Élise Ebokolo, in 2024. An ICT expert serving Belgian federal science policy since 2001, he was named Knight of the Order of the Crown by King Philippe in 2025 for his services in that professional capacity. 06AWAKEN DESTINY journey

Our long-term vision

The foundation funds and supports; the Cameroonian association implements. Here are the milestones of that shared commitment.

Step 101

2022

The project takes shape

The domain name and the AWAKEN DESTINY project take shape: a commitment to concrete support, rooted between Belgium and Cameroon.

Project

Step 202

2023–2024

Two entities, one commitment

The Cameroonian association is registered in Yaoundé (2023). The Belgian private foundation is established on 21 November 2024 to fund and support its projects — two distinct legal persons, linked by partnership.

Structure

Step 303

2026

Foothold in Nkolmesseng

The partner association’s projects — homework school, sewing workshop, soap training, vital aid — share one roof in Nkolmesseng (Yaoundé), carried by a Cameroonian team.

Field

Step 404

2030+

Shared ambition

Strengthen support for projects in Cameroon, then, with partners, widen impact beyond — without confusing the foundation’s role (fund and support) with the association’s (implement).
